The Dental Professional Function Play Game
Engage your child on the planet of dentistry with an enjoyable and interactive Dental professional Duty Play Video Game. This video game enables your youngster to enter the footwear of a dental professional and experience what it resembles to take care of teeth.
Beginning by setting up a pretend oral workplace with a chair, oral tools, and a client's chair. After that, allow your child play the duty of the dentist while you or another family member serve as the patient.
Motivate your youngster to analyze the individual's teeth, tidy them, and also make believe to fill up dental caries. This duty play game not only helps your youngster learn more about oral hygiene yet also enhances their imagination and creativity.
Plus, it can minimize any type of fears they may have concerning visiting the dental professional in reality. So, grab some props, put on a white layer, and let the dental enjoyable begin!
Oral Health Treasure Hunt
As your kid checks out the world of dentistry with the Dentist Role Play Game, they can continue their oral health education with an exciting Oral Health Witch hunt. This fun task won't only engage their interest but likewise enhance the relevance of keeping great oral health and wellness.
Below's exactly how you can arrange the witch hunt:
1. ** Create a map **: Draw a map of your home or backyard, marking different places where dental hygiene clues will be hidden.
2. ** Conceal the hints **: Hide dental hygiene-related objects or pictures, such as toothbrushes, toothpaste, floss, and mouthwash, at each area.
3. ** Resolve the clues **: Offer your child riddles or hints that lead them to the following hint. As an example, 'Where do you go to brush your teeth prior to bed?'
4. ** Locate the prize **: At the final place, hide a tiny treasure, like a tooth-shaped sticker or a new toothbrush, as an incentive for completing the hunt.
With this interactive witch hunt, your youngster won't just have a blast yet also discover useful lessons about oral hygiene.
